VB(Visual Basic)连接MySQL数据库可以通过使用ADO(ActiveX Data Objects)来实现。以下是详细步骤和示例代码:
ADO是一种用于访问数据源的COM组件,它提供了编程语言和OLE DB(Object Linking and Embedding for Databases)之间的桥梁。通过ADO,VB可以连接到各种数据库,包括MySQL。
ADO主要分为三种类型:
ADO广泛应用于各种需要数据库访问的应用程序,如桌面应用程序、Web应用程序和企业级应用。
以下是一个简单的VB代码示例,展示如何使用ADO连接到MySQL数据库并执行查询:
Imports System.Data.OleDb
Module Module1
Sub Main()
Dim connectionString As String = "Provider=MSDASQL;Driver={MySQL ODBC 8.0 Unicode Driver};Server=your_server;Database=your_database;Uid=your_username;Pwd=your_password;"
Dim connection As New OleDbConnection(connectionString)
Try
connection.Open()
Console.WriteLine("Connected to MySQL database successfully!")
Dim command As New OleDbCommand("SELECT * FROM your_table", connection)
Dim reader As OleDbDataReader = command.ExecuteReader()
While reader.Read()
Console.WriteLine(reader("column_name"))
End While
reader.Close()
Catch ex As Exception
Console.WriteLine("Error: " & ex.Message)
Finally
connection.Close()
End Try
End Sub
End Module
通过以上步骤和示例代码,你应该能够成功地在VB中连接到MySQL数据库并执行基本的数据库操作。如果遇到具体问题,请检查连接字符串、驱动配置和权限设置,并参考相关文档进行调试。
领取专属 10元无门槛券
手把手带您无忧上云